Analyze the core question

The question asks what anything above the primary goal of survival is known as. Survival represents basic human needs.

Define needs versus luxuries

In human geography and economics, basic needs are goods and services essential for survival, such as food, water, and shelter.

Evaluate the options

  • luxury: This term refers to goods or services that are not essential for survival but make life more comfortable or enjoyable. This fits the definition of "anything above the primary goal of survival."
  • renewable: This describes resources that can replenish naturally over time, which is unrelated to survival goals.
  • extra: While colloquially similar, "extra" is not the standard academic term used to contrast with basic survival needs.
  • need: A need is the survival goal itself, not something above it.

Select the correct term

Therefore, anything beyond basic survival needs is classified as a luxury.
